Brownstones, Parks and Tree-Lined Streets in Chicago’s Lincoln Park

The area of Chicago referred to as Lincoln Park extends along the western edge of Lake Michigan north from Ohio Street to Ardmore Avenue, is bordered on the east by the Chicago River,and it contains a total of 1,188.62 acres. Originally called Lake Park, the site was a public cemetery for victims of cholera and smallpox. By the middle of the 1800s citizens demanded the land be converted to park land; subsequently the bodies were exhumed and moved to other cemeteries. After the assassination of President Abraham Lincoln, the land was re-named in his honor. Lincoln Park--the actual park--is in the Lincoln Park neighborhood and includes the Lincoln Park Zoo, the Chicago History Museum, the Peggy Notebaert Nature Museum and many other areas, including North Avenue Beach and Oak Street Beach.
